GitHook API: Scopes

Name Description
(no scope) No scope required - This GitHook only requires read-only access to public information (includes public user profile info, public repository info, and gists).
user User - Grants read/write access to profile info only. Note that this scope includes user:email and user:follow.
Includes: user:email
Includes: user:follow
user:email User Email - Grants read access to a user's email addresses.
user:follow User Follow - Grants access to follow or unfollow other users.
public_repo Public Repository - Grants read/write access to code, commit statuses, collaborators, and deployment statuses for public repositories and organizations. Also required for starring public repositories.
repo Public/Private Repository - Grants read/write access to code, commit statuses, collaborators, and deployment statuses for public and private repositories and organizations.
Includes: public_repo
repo_deployment Repository Deployment - Grants access to deployment statuses for public and private repositories. This scope is only necessary to grant other users or services access to deployment statuses, without granting access to the code.'
repo:status Commit Statuses - Grants read/write access to public and private repository commit statuses. This scope is only necessary to grant other users or services access to private repository commit statuses without granting access to the code.
delete_repo Delete Repository - Grants access to delete adminable repositories.
notifications Notifications - Grants read access to a user's notifications. The 'Public/Private Repository' permission also provides this access.
gist Gists - Grants write access to gists.
read:repo_hook Read Repository Hooks - Grants read and ping access to hooks in public or private repositories.
write:repo_hook Write Repository Hooks - Grants read, write, and ping access to hooks in public or private repositories.
Includes: read:repo_hook
admin:repo_hook Administrate Repository Hooks - Grants read, write, ping, and delete access to hooks in public or private repositories.
Includes: read:repo_hook
Includes: write:repo_hook
admin:org_hook Administrate Organisation Hooks - Grants read, write, ping, and delete access to organization hooks. Note: OAuth tokens will only be able to perform these actions on organization hooks which were created by the OAuth application. Personal access tokens will only be able to perform these actions on organization hooks created by a user.
read:org Read Organisation - Read-only access to organization, teams, and membership.
write:org Write Organisation - Publicize and unpublicize organization membership.
Includes: read:org
admin:org Admin Organisation - Fully manage organization, teams, and memberships.
Includes: read:org
Includes: write:org
read:public_key Read Public Keys - List and view details for public keys.
write:public_key Write Public Keys - Create, list, and view details for public keys.
Includes: read:public_key
admin:public_key Administrate Public Keys - Fully manage public keys.
Includes: read:public_key
Includes: write:public_key